Star Wars: Vader’s Castle – The Deluxe Library Collection set for release in September

April 5, 2024 by Gary Collinson

Dark Horse Comics and Lucasfilm Publishing have announced the upcoming release of the Star Wars: Vader’s Castle – The Deluxe Library Collection, a 424-page hardcover volume collecting the horror-tinged comics Star Wars Adventures: Tales from Vader’s Castle, Star Wars Adventures: Return to Vader’s Castle, Star Wars Adventures: Shadow of Vader’s Castle, Star Wars Adventures: Ghosts of Vader’s Castle, and the Star Wars Adventures: Free Comic Book Day 2019 short story “Droid Hunters.”

Exhumed from the lava mines of Mustafar comes the complete legends of Darth Vader’s castle: a shadowy tower haunted by the dark side. Join Rebel Commander Lina Graff, Lieutenant Hudd, and their friends as they sneak through the citadel’s dank corridors in search of escape. Along the way they trade terrifying tales of Obi-Wan, Han, Chewbacca, the Ewoks, and other galactic heroes facing off against interstellar creeps such as menacing Sith, soulless stormtroopers, possessed droids, alien witches, mutant monsters, and more! When Hudd falls into the clutches of Vaneé, the castle’s creepy caretaker, he is treated to further spine-chilling stories of the galaxy’s most vile villains, including Darth Maul, Asajj Ventress, Jabba the Hutt, and Vader himself! Even after the band of rebels flee the fortress, they are pursued by nightmares of rampaging were-Wookiees, Dagobah swamp monsters, and other ghouls!

The Vader’s Castle tales are written by Cavan Scott and feature artwork from Francesco Francavilla (All-Star Batman), Derek Charm (Star Wars Adventures), Megan Levens (Star Wars: The High Republic Adventures), Kelley Jones (Dracula), Corin Howell (Calamity Kate), Robert Hack (The X Files), Nicoletta Baldari (Disney’s Frozen Adventures), Nick Brockenshire (Star Wars: The High Republic Adventures), and Charles Paul Wilson III (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les), colours by Charlie Kirchoff (Star Trek), Michelle Madsen (Criminal Macabre), Valentina Pinto (Calamity Kate), and Michael Devito (The Stuff of Legend), letters by Robbie Robins (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les), Tom B. Long (Transformers), Andworld Design (Something is Killing the Children), Shawn Lee (Teenage Mutant Ninja Turtles) and Valeria Lopez (Wellington).

Here’s the all-new cover artwork for Star Wars: Vader’s Castle – The Deluxe Library Collection courtesy of Francesco Francavilla…

Star Wars: Vader’s Castle – The Deluxe Library Collection will go on sale on September 24th.
